Job Title: Early Head Start Center Manager

Category: Exempt

Program Overview

Urban Strategies' Early Head Start program aims to serve children and families by promoting safety, nurturing families, school readiness, effective parenting, social-emotional development, and research-based practices. Our mission is to develop strong families, improve child school readiness, and build engaged communities in vulnerable areas.

Position Overview

The Center Manager oversees the operation of the Early Head Start center, ensuring compliance with Head Start standards and Texas licensing requirements. Responsibilities include staff supervision, program implementation, community collaboration, and adherence to HR policies.

Essential Functions

  • Establish partnerships with the host church and community.
  • Lead program goals, objectives, and outcomes.
  • Monitor data collection and program improvement strategies.
  • Ensure full enrollment and proper center setup.
  • Supervise staff and evaluate performance.
  • Oversee classroom and facility observations.
  • Implement CACFP meal program and monitor compliance.
  • Maintain health, safety, and sanitation standards.
  • Provide staff training and parent engagement activities.
  • Collaborate on HR policies, staff hiring, evaluation, and training.
  • Develop employee and parent handbooks.
  • Support employee orientation and maintain confidentiality.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Physical Requirements

Ability to see, hear, and use hands for tasks; lift and push/pull up to 50 pounds; sit, kneel, or stoop as needed. Accommodations may be provided for disabilities.

Minimum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Early Childhood Education, Family and Human Development, or related field.
  • At least 3 years of supervisory experience in an educational setting.
  • Experience with HR management and management information systems.
  • Knowledge of Texas Licensing Standards and CACFP guidelines.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and organizational skills.
  • Bilingual in English and Spanish.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Master's Degree or Administrator's Certification.
  • Over 5 years of supervisory experience in education administration.
  • Experience in finance and human resources.
  • Knowledge of Head Start Standards and Texas Child Care Standards.

Additional Requirements

  • Pass criminal background check and health exams.
  • Employment contingent on satisfactory tests and background checks.
